Analysis
The most recent figure for international tourism, number of departures in Malaysia is 30.76 million, measured in 2004.
That represents a change of down 4.5% on the previous year and up 49.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, international tourism, number of departures in Malaysia peaked at 36.25 million in 2001 and was at its lowest, 20.64 million, in 1995.
Malaysia ranks 6th of 117 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
International tourism, number of departures in Malaysia,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1995 | 20.64 million | — |
| 1996 | 23.33 million | +13.0% |
| 1997 | 26.16 million | +12.1% |
| 1998 | 25.63 million | -2.0% |
| 1999 | 26.07 million | +1.7% |
| 2000 | 30.53 million | +17.1% |
| 2001 | 36.25 million | +18.7% |
| 2002 | 29.87 million | -17.6% |
| 2003 | 32.20 million | +7.8% |
| 2004 | 30.76 million | -4.5% |

About this data
International outbound tourists are the number of departures that people make from their country of usual residence to any other country for any purpose other than a remunerated activity in the country visited. The data on outbound tourists refer to the number of departures, not to the number of people traveling. Thus a person who makes several trips from a country during a given period is counted each time as a new departure.
